Subject: Re: [PATCH v1 07/29] mm/migrate: rename isolate_movable_page() to isolate_movable_ops_page()
Date: Mon, 30 Jun 2025 17:24:44 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<a014bf06-f544-4d24-8850-052f7ead738b@lucifer.local>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20250630130011.330477-8-david@redhat.com>

On Mon, Jun 30, 2025 at 02:59:48PM +0200, David Hildenbrand wrote:
> ... and start moving back to per-page things that will absolutely not be
> folio things in the future. Add documentation and a comment that the
> remaining folio stuff (lock, refcount) will have to be reworked as well.
>
> While at it, convert the VM_BUG_ON() into a WARN_ON_ONCE() and handle
> it gracefully (relevant with further changes), and convert a
> WARN_ON_ONCE() into a VM_WARN_ON_ONCE_PAGE().
>
> Note that we will leave anything that needs a rework (lock, refcount,
> ->lru) to be using folios for now: that perfectly highlights the
> problematic bits.
>
> Reviewed-by: Zi Yan <ziy@nvidia.com>
> Reviewed-by: Harry Yoo <harry.yoo@oracle.com>
> Signed-off-by: David Hildenbrand <david@redhat.com>

Seesm reasonable to me so:

Reviewed-by: Lorenzo Stoakes <lorenzo.stoakes@oracle.com>

> -bool isolate_movable_page(struct page *page, isolate_mode_t mode)
> +/**
> + * isolate_movable_ops_page - isolate a movable_ops page for migration
> + * @page: The page.
> + * @mode: The isolation mode.
> + *
> + * Try to isolate a movable_ops page for migration. Will fail if the page is
> + * not a movable_ops page, if the page is already isolated for migration
> + * or if the page was just was released by its owner.
> + *
> + * Once isolated, the page cannot get freed until it is either putback
> + * or migrated.
> + *
> + * Returns true if isolation succeeded, otherwise false.
> + */
> +bool isolate_movable_ops_page(struct page *page, isolate_mode_t mode)
